One of the key factors in stream-lining paid search account management depends on how well your campaigns, ad groups and keywords are organized. Working for an online marketing agency I have inherited either paid search accounts from the clients internal online marketing department or another online marketing agency and the first order of business in our PDCA cycle is to analyze the organization of the clients Google, Yahoo and MSN PPC accounts. And in every case the campaigns, ad groups and keywords are poorly organized and need serious attention.
If you think about it, a paid search account is somewhat like a factory. Your campaigns house various departments (ad groups) where the workers (keywords) do the bulk of the production. In order for your campaign-factory to maximize its production or ROI it has to house the right ad group-departments with the most relevant keywords to do the most efficient work. The right keywords in the right place serving the right ad creatives at the right time (hopefully) will produce the highest conversion.
As I was thinking about this analogy between paid search organization and a factory setting I realized that the clean-up of a poorly organized paid search account is exactly like the 5S process commonly used in lean manufacturing or the Toyota Production System. 5S stands for Sort, Straighten, Shine, Standardize and Sustain. The the methodology of 5S is to eliminate waste and to develop a disciplined, repetitive working habits so that subsequent phases of your job become more efficient.
A more detailed description of 5S reads like this:
5S is a system to reduce waste and optimize productivity through maintaining an orderly workplace and using visual cues to achieve more consistent operational results. Implementation of this method “cleans up” and organizes the workplace basically in its existing configuration, and it is typically the first lean method which organizations implement.
In the case of managing a paid search account as it relates to 5S, well organized campaigns, ad groups and keywords eliminates wasted time and poor production and leaves more time for more value-added tasks such as ad creative testing and analysis.
